Aker Brygge
This former shipyard is now a popular entertainment, shopping and restaurant district on the shores of the Oslo Fjord.

Oslo Opera House
The home of the Norwegian National Ballet and Opera is a large marble and glass edifice that resembles a glacier rising out of the water.

Bryggen Waterfront
Walk around this popular spot in Bergen, a beautiful neighborhood full of traditional houses, museums, restaurants and shops along an arm of the North Sea.
